Several hotspots around West Palm Beach are renowned for their Largemouth Bass populations. Lake Okeechobee, often called Florida's inland sea, is a prime destination. Its vast expanse and varied structure create perfect habitats for trophy-sized bass. The Loxahatchee River, with its cypress-lined banks, offers a scenic backdrop for fishing, while the chain of lakes in the area provides diverse fishing experiences.
To successfully target Largemouth Bass, it's crucial to understand their behavior. These predators are known for their aggressive strikes and powerful fights. They typically inhabit areas with cover such as submerged logs, vegetation, and rocky structures. During cooler months, they tend to move to deeper waters, while warmer seasons see them in shallower areas, especially during spawning periods.
Spring is an excellent time for bass fishing as the fish move to shallower waters to spawn. Summer fishing can be productive early in the morning or late evening when temperatures are cooler. Fall sees bass feeding heavily in preparation for winter, making it another prime time for anglers. Even in winter, the mild Florida climate keeps the bass active, though they may prefer deeper waters.
Successful Largemouth Bass fishing in West Palm Beach requires the right techniques and equipment. Casting accuracy is crucial when targeting structure. Popular methods include flipping and pitching into heavy cover, using topwater lures in low-light conditions, and slow-rolling spinnerbaits along drop-offs. For tackle, a medium-heavy rod paired with a baitcasting reel and 12-20 lb test line is a versatile setup for most situations.
The choice of bait can make or break your fishing trip. Live bait such as shiners or worms can be highly effective. For artificial lures, plastic worms, jigs, and crankbaits are staples in any bass angler's tackle box. Experiment with different colors and sizes to match the local forage and water conditions. In clearer waters, more natural colors tend to work better, while in stained water, brighter colors can attract more strikes.
As with all fishing activities, conservation should be a priority. Practice catch and release whenever possible, especially for larger bass which are crucial for maintaining healthy populations. Use appropriate handling techniques to minimize stress on the fish. Be aware of local regulations regarding size and bag limits, and always obtain the necessary fishing licenses before heading out.
Weather plays a significant role in bass fishing success. Overcast days can lead to extended feeding periods and more aggressive behavior. After a cold front, bass may become less active, requiring slower, more finesse-oriented presentations. Wind can be both a friend and foe, creating current that stimulates feeding but also making boat control challenging. Always check local weather forecasts and plan your fishing strategy accordingly.
